Abstract

This invention belongs to the field of handle molding technology, specifically a handle molding process and its equipment. Existing molding devices require different molds to handle different styles, but changing molds requires different types of tools, hindering quick mold replacement and reducing molding efficiency. The invention includes a base plate with a mounting bracket installed on it, the bracket and plate being bolted together. A telescopic cylinder is mounted on the mounting plate and connected to a closing molding mechanism. The closing molding mechanism includes a closing square plate on the output end of the telescopic cylinder, with a shaped locking block mounted on it. The mold is disassembled via a spring-loaded locking mechanism, avoiding the need for different types of tools for mold replacement, thus enabling rapid mold installation and disassembly and improving molding efficiency.

[0022] Compared with the prior art, the beneficial effects of the present invention are:

[0023] (1) When the two moving square plates on the clamping drive mechanism move towards each other and connect to the side of the mold, it indicates that the mold has moved into place in the mounting box. Before installing the mold, the spring stop block is pulled outward to limit its movement within the clamping rod via the clamping plate, thus putting the clamping spring in a buffered state and causing the two spring stop blocks to move outward. When the mold moves into place, the spring stop block is released, allowing it to reset via the reset of the clamping spring, causing the two spring stop blocks to reset and enter the extension slot, thereby limiting the extension block on the extension plate and eliminating the constraint on the extension plate. When the mold is subjected to force, the spring cannot be reset due to the limiting action of the former. The elastic force of the spring pushes against the mold, making it stably installed in the mounting box, thus completing the mold installation operation. When the mold needs to be disassembled, simply pull the spring stop block outward so that the spring stop block is no longer limited by the extension block. The elastic force of the several springs resets and pops the mold out of the mounting box, thus completing the mold disassembly. This avoids the need for different types of tools to assist in disassembly and installation when changing molds, thus enabling quick mold installation and disassembly and improving molding efficiency.

[0026] (4) The rotational speed of the driven shaft is increased by the scraping plate unit, causing the cam to rotate rapidly. When the cam contacts the blowing plate, it moves within the limiting groove by the limiting block on the limiting plate, and the limiting spring on the limiting rod is in a buffered state. Through the movement of the limiting plate, the air contained in the cavity of the wind-driven square box enters the square moving sleeve through the circular moving groove, causing the two auxiliary blocks inside to move relative to each other. One of the auxiliary blocks blocks the through groove to prevent air from escaping, while the other auxiliary block moves within the guide groove by the guide block, and the guide spring on the guide rod is in a buffered state. Through the flow groove on the auxiliary block, the air flows out through the flow groove, and the compressed air enters the high-pressure spray head through the hose. Dry ice particles are contained in the spray head, and several dry ice particles impact the surface of the molded handle at high speed through the high-pressure spray head. The rotation of several fan blades accelerates the cooling speed of the molded handle. This process improves molding efficiency. High-speed impact of dry ice particles on the burr surface causes the dry ice to instantly shatter and sublimate, absorbing a large amount of heat. Due to the difference in thermal expansion coefficients between the burrs and the substrate, the burrs quickly crack, and the shattered dry ice particles enter the cracks. As the dry ice evaporates, its volume expands instantly, creating a miniature bomb at the impact point. This rapidly removes the burrs, achieving a good cleaning effect without affecting the molded handle, thus improving the quality of the handle production. When the cam no longer contacts the blowing plate, the limit spring resets the limit plate, causing the auxiliary block that was blocking the permeable groove to move. Another auxiliary block blocks the original outlet groove, preventing the high-pressure spray head from moving back when the limit plate resets. Simultaneously, high-pressure spraying can intermittently remove burrs from the molded handle, extending the dry ice particle usage time. Furthermore, the scraper on the blowing plate cleans up any debris that falls onto the base plate, allowing for recycling.
